Re: Where to go? DIY Mule Deer?

Nick,

You guys should look at Montana and the Missouri breaks. Put in for the general deer draw (before March 15th). If you get it then apply for unit 652 east of Ft. Peck Lake...that unit is almost all public land and most of the private in there is block management. If you dont draw that special permit you can still hunt west of the dry arm in the breaks...that too is mostly public land.

If you guys are willing to get out and walk and hunt hard you will find some decent mule deer bucks. I would go in mid November when the bucks are chasing the does.

This is a DIY buck I killed in unit 652 a few years back....

Southwestern ND has some nice country ... some PLOTs land and other public hunting but alot of land posted for pheasants... we hunt out there and hit all the public and PLOTs land and also alot of knocking on doors to ask for permission and 90% of people are great to let my father and I on their land to hunt... all DIY hunting.... here is one I got in 2008...

nice pics!gets me excited! What is the weather like in the breaks early November? Is camping a bad idea?
 
Re: Where to go? DIY Mule Deer?

<div class="ubbcode-block"><div class="ubbcode-header">Originally Posted By: ejh708shooter</div><div class="ubbcode-body">What is the weather like in the breaks early November? Is camping a bad idea? </div></div>

That's the best way! Get a wall tent and wood stove and do the man thing. Motels suck, but if you have to the Jordan Hotel/Motel is friendly and the guy is a hunter. October is a month of change, November is done changed. Could have a little snow, usually not rain. Temps 10* to 55* ime. Check out the weatherchannel.com for Wolf Point MT and Jordan Mt, look at the historical averages.

MTFWP is talking about making the cow elk hunting in that area an over the counter tag next season. It will probably happen so that tag will be a guarantee. They are also talking about making you wait 4 years to apply for the bull permit once you draw it. The new rules should be out soon.
